So this came up  as a side discussion in a thread several months ago, and I wanted to get far enough away from the thread that it wouldn't be in any way in response to the author of the original thread, becasue it's not mean t to be. (I don't even remember who started it, tbh.) 

But there was a discussion about how people have different preferences in fic. And what hit me was that even though from my vantage point, all a preference is is a prefence, there's often a lot of baggage attached to it. For instnace, preferring vampfic means you're snooty, loving smut means you're shallow, liking a super-popular fic means you're just a sheep. We've all encountered those and similar judgments, or seen them attached to others. Because of that, I think sometimes folks can feel attacked for what they like, instead of having it feel no different than checking out at the bookstore with a romance vs. a contemporary mainstream novel vs. a fantasy novel.

So I'd like to do an experiment. Tell me, forest, 

What Don't You Read? 

I'm not talking about the "Oh, if it's exremely well-written, it doesn't matter." And I'd like to get away from the, "I love to read everything" kinds of conversations because the truth is, when you're stuck fic-diving, chances are there are things you go looking for over others to help you cull the pile. I think it goes without saying that the right fic can knock anyone off their feet and make them reconsider the things they enjoy in fanfic, and that most of us are open to reading anything if it comes strongly recommended, but I also think that most of us do have things that, if all else is equal, are going to make us choose to give our time to fic A over fic B. And that those differences should be discussed openly and celebrated without attaching extra meaning to them.

If this goes right, I hope it will be a showcase, almost like our Master Fic List, of how there's a lot of diversity in our fandom. So I'm thinking pairings, I'm thinking AH vs. vamp, I'm thinking historical vs. modern, I'm thinking romance vs. thriller, I'm thinking pack vs. Cullens, smut vs. UST, take your pick. 

What do you disprefer to read? What floats your boat? What's going to be the deciding factor between Fic A and Fic B if they're both kind of okay? And even more interesting, when do you reach for a fic that is kind of okay because it has the features you want, instead of the fic that is amazingly well done but just not really up your alley? And what, if you had your way, would you like to see more of in fandom? Order it up. And lets just see how different our orders are. 

And if you've got some thoughts on why preferences have turned into judgments, I'd love to hear those, too.

So, I had an interesting experience this morning regarding a survey I put out on twitter yesterday.

See, I'm in the outlining phase of an original work. If it's good enough and if I have the wherewithal to actually complete it, I might just try to do something with it.

The survey was "market research" if you will, just a quick way to test how closely what I have in my head matches preferences from a reader audience. I'm a researcher, so... this is the kind of thing I do.

Note: this has nothing to do with my fics, which I continue to write and enjoy, so don't think I'm jumping ship, LOL. 

But anyway, one of the responses I received was... rather hateful and unnecessary. And it kind of befuddled me that someone would take the time to write it. (I'll include it as a comment since it contains some not-so-nice language).

Subsequently, I had a brief conversation with a friend of mine and we were theorizing the reasons and whyfores of the reaction I received (again, see comments).

Our discussion then proceeded to more general observations.

We've observed that when someone - anyone - makes a move to leave the fandom to pursue publishing or original works in general, be it pull to publish OR purely original, there's this very negative response from members of the fandom.

I have some theories on why this occurs.

I'd like to hear yours.

SINCE WE'VE TALKED ABOUT PULL TO PUBLISH TO DEATH, LET'S STICK TO ORIGINAL WORKS.

AND PLAY NICE

So to summarize:

Why do people in the fandom react negatively to someone choosing to move from fanfic to original fiction?
